Algoritmo de warshall pdf free

This means they only compute the shortest path from a single source. V3 puede haber aristas negativas pero no ciclos negativos. For the love of physics walter lewin may 16, 2011 duration. This page was last edited on 9 octoberat the floydwarshall algorithm is a good choice for computing paths between all pairs of vertices in dense graphsin which most or all pairs of vertices are connected by edges. Request pdf on researchgate on the floydwarshall algorithm for logic programs we. Transitive closure of directed graphs warshalls algorithm. In computer science, the floyd warshall algorithm also known as floyds algorithm, the roy warshall algorithm, the royfloyd algorithm, or the wfi algorithm is an algorithm for finding shortest paths in a weighted graph with positive or negative edge weights but with no negative cycles.

Files are available under licenses specified on their description page. In many problem settings, its necessary to find the shortest paths between all pairs of nodes of a graph and determine their respective length. Chandler bur eld floyd warshall february 20, 20 3 15. The path is free to visit any subset of these vertices, and to do so in any order. Following is implementations of the floyd warshall. The floydwarshall algorithm can be used to solve the following problems, among others. The idea is to one by one pick all vertices and updates all shortest paths which include the picked vertex as an intermediate vertex in the shortest. Allpairs shortest paths and the floydwarshall algorithm. Floydwarshall algorithm for all pairs shortest paths pdf. Algoritmo floyd warshall algorithms combinatorics scribd. Dijkstras algorithm or dijkstras shortest path first algorithm, spf algorithm is an algorithm for finding the shortest paths between nodes in a graph, which may represent, for example, road networks. Descargue como docx, pdf, txt o lea en linea desde scribd. This modified text is an extract of the original stack overflow documentation created by following contributors and released under cc bysa 3.

While one may be inclined to store the actual path from each vertex to each other vertex, this is not necessary, and in fact, is very costly in terms of memory. Considering all edges of the above example graph as undirected, e. The intuition is as follows wikimedia commons has media related to floyd warshall algorithm. Dec 11, 2019 for computer graphics, see floydsteinberg dithering. However, bellmanford and dijkstra are both singlesource, shortestpath algorithms. Jun 03, 2019 floydwarshall algorithm for wasrhall pairs shortest paths pdf. Shortest paths in directed graphs floyds algorithm. Floyd warshall algorithm we initialize the solution matrix same as the input graph matrix as a first step. Find, read and cite all the research you need on researchgate. On the floydwarshall algorithm for logic programs request pdf. Then we update the solution matrix by considering all vertices as an intermediate vertex. Compute the value of an optimal solution in a bottomup manner. The floyd warshall algorithm can be used to solve the following problems, among others. In computer science, the floydwarshall algorithm also known as floyds algorithm, the roywarshall algorithm, the royfloyd algorithm, or the wfi algorithm is an algorithm for finding shortest paths in a weighted graph with positive or negative edge weights but with no negative cycles.

What are the realtime applications of warshalls and floyds. All structured data from the file and property namespaces is available under the creative commons cc0 license. Were going to apply floyd warshall s algorithm on this graph. A single execution of the algorithm will find the lengths summed weights of the shortest paths between all pair of vertices. Like the bellmanford algorithm or the dijkstras algorithm, it computes the shortest path in a graph. The floyd warshall algorithm is a shortest path algorithm for graphs. Microsofts free reader application, or a booksized computer this is used solely as a. Algoritmo floyd warshall free download as pdf file. O algoritmo floydwarshall utiliza uma tecnica conhecida como.

A single execution of the algorithm will find the lengths summed weights of shortest paths. Presentacion algoritmo warshall linkedin slideshare. With a little variation, it can print the shortest path and can detect negative cycles in a graph. Pdf este artigo apresenta uma implementa ao paralela baseada em graphics processing. Transitive closure of directed graphs warshall s algorithm. Getting started with algorithms, algorithm complexity, bigo notation, trees, binary search trees, check if a tree is bst or not, binary tree traversals, lowest common ancestor of a binary tree, graph, graph traversals, dijkstras algorithm, a pathfinding and a pathfinding algorithm. This page was last edited on 9 octoberat the floydwarshall algorithm typically only provides the lengths of the paths between all pairs of vertices. Media in category floydwarshall algorithm the following 17 files are in this category, out of 17 total. Media in category floyd warshall algorithm the following 17 files are in this category, out of 17 total. The following figure shows the above optimal substructure property in the all pairs shortest path problem.

213 1046 467 346 1220 967 900 1290 1162 629 814 1087 240 377 1452 230 147 92 1348 842 510 188 1268 1128 899 18 1413 1456 437 48 69